Senior Pharmacist Salary in South Milwaukee, WI: $168,947 (2026)
Quick Answer:The top tier of pharmacists working in South Milwaukee, WI — those at or above the 90th percentile — pull in $168,947/year or more for 2026, based on BLS OEWS 2025 estimates for SOC 29-1051. Strip back South Milwaukee's price premium (BEA RPP 93.4, 7% below national) and that top-decile pay carries the same buying power as $180,885 in average-cost America. The 21% spread above city median typically rewards 7+ years of practice or specialty credentials.

Maximizing Your Pharmacist Earnings in South Milwaukee
Analyzing the market dynamics for senior pharmacists in South Milwaukee reveals several factors influencing pay. Specializations such as ambulatory care, oncology, and critical care command premium compensations, often surpassing those in retail environments. Unique employer types, from hospital pharmacies to specialty and mail-order operations, offer varied compensation structures; typically, hospital settings provide higher pay for clinical specialists versus retail chains. Furthermore, pathways to advancement such as becoming a pharmacy operations manager or clinical pharmacy specialist play a key role in increasing salary potential. Implementing advanced credentials, including completing a PGY-1 or PGY-2 residency, can also enhance earning capacity. In addition to salary figures, non-salary compensation may include stipends for board certifications and shift differentials, adapting to a landscape where industry consolidation is reshaping traditional retail pharmacy roles.
